While materials may be harder to buy, blogger and early-years specialist Claire Russell, below, of play hooray.co.uk, has some creative ideas using objects in your home.

Box fresh: It’s the simple things that can often be the most fun.

Claire says: “Get creative with a big box. Make a shop, robot, spaceship, den, post office, house — the options are endless and once they have built their creation, they can engage in fun role play and come back to it again and again.”

Hop to it: Your Easter plans may be slightly different to previous years, but you can get the kids in the mood with a few activities.

Claire says: “Try making some paper-bag bunnies. All you need are some brown paper bags, a pink highlighter, black marker pen, sticky tape, scissors and cottonwool balls. Get kids to draw the bunny’s face on the paper, cut out and colour his ears and feet before sticking on and adding the fluffy tail.”

No dough: Who doesn’t have fond memories of play dough? If you are all out, you can make your own using flour, salt, water and food dye or washable paint.

Claire says: “It’s super simple, really soft and smells gorgeous too. Once it’s made, you make people, cakes, or dress your action figures or Barbie dolls.”

Fun in the sun: Getting outdoors for some fresh air is vital during these uncertain times, even if it is just to your garden.

Claire says: “Pick up some natural resources to use in art projects. Kids will love painting pebbles or leaf rubbing with crayons.”

MY mum reminded me that even though your local library may have closed, many offer great digital services. Lots have access to hundreds of books, comics and audiobooks, including new ones, too.

If you are a member, check out your local library’s website.
